结局指标
主要结局
• Serum phenylealanine level in patients after given tetrahydrobiopterin
时间窗: Blood samples were taken at Hour = 0, 8, 16, 24 and 48
Patients were supplemented with phenylalanine a protein rich supplement based on milk protein, or an increase in natural protein intake) if phenylalanine was \< 400 μmol/l. BH4 20 mg/kg was administered for 48 hours . Blood samples were taken at Hour = 0, 8, 16, 24 and 48 . Responsiveness was defined as ≥ 30% reduction in phenylalanine concentration at ≥ 1 time point.
